Keiko Yukimura

Keiko Yukimura (雪村 螢子 Yukimura Keiko) is a top student with a personality opposite that of childhood friend Yusuke, the two also being closer than either like to admit. Keiko's parents run a ramen restaurant named Yukimura Diner (雪村食堂 Yukimura Shokudō). After Yusuke is killed in a car accident, he is permitted another chance to live should someone kiss his corpse, this ending up being Keiko. Yusuke tries not to involve her with his spirit detective escapades, though multiple interferences from demons prevent this. After being told an almost unbelievable lie by Botan, Keiko learns the truth when she goes with Botan, Atsuko, and Shizuru to the Dark Tournament, and continues supporting Yusuke in his further adventures. Towards the end of the series, Yusuke proposes to Keiko, and even after having to wait three years for him to return to her, Keiko still loves him. Keiko's name means "Blessed/Respectful Child".

Botan

Botan (ぼたん, Botan) is the happy and perky, and sometimes dimwitted guide to the underworld. Botan has blue hair in a ponytail, wears a bright pink kimono, and flies sidesaddle on an oar. These particulars derive from Chinese and Japanese mythology. Blue (usually as a skin color, but also as an eye color) was associated with the land of the dead, which was also supposed to be the reverse of the land of the living: her kimono is fastened in reverse, right over left; and girls, not strong-armed boatmen like Charon, rowed lost souls across the Sanzu River. Botan works hard, cares deeply for others, and tries not to let her friends know when she's down. Botan is not a fighter like those around her, but possesses heightened spirit awareness and spiritual energy. If fighting, she usually uses blunt weapons, like her oar or a metal bat. Botan can use any of Yusuke's detective items while in human form. Botan also possesses healing powers. In fact she might be or at least she acts like a cat spirit.

Koenma

King Enma Jr., usually addressed as Koenma (コエンマ, "little Enma"), a combination of Ko (meaning child) and his father's name, is the son of spirit realm ruler Enma, and the one who takes responsibility of his father's work when he's away. Koenma overthrows his father when it's discovered Enma deliberately allows demons to cause chaos in the human world. Koenma usually appears as a toddler with a pacifier in his mouth, though he's at least 700 years old. Koenma has wisdom of the universe and its history, and will help however he can, though at times he's cowardly and a typical comic relief character. Koenma's main abilities are based around his pacifier, which holds spirit energy used for barriers, sealings, and bringing life back to corpses. He can transform to a bishōnen.

Yukina

Yukina (雪菜) is the kind, thoughtful, and somewhat naïve twin sister of Hiei. Yukina was born as an ice apparition (Kōrime, 氷女, literally Ice Woman), who have abilities relating to snow and ice, light healing abilities, and tears that become valuable gems. At some point, Yukina was kidnapped by an associate of the Black Book Club, but gets rescued by Yusuke, Kuwabara, and Hiei. Yukina later finds out about her brother, and searches out to find him, eventually finding out that Hiei is her brother in the manga. Yukina is also the love interest of Kazuma Kuwabara, although she remains unaware of this. She is called Mikaela at Philippine dub.

Team Toguro

Team Toguro are the primary antagonists of the Dark Tournament saga. They managed to reach the final round of the Dark Tournament, but lost to Team Urameshi.

Sakyo

Sakyo is the wealthy owner and leader of Team Toguro and a member of the Black Book Club. Sakyo's main interest is gambling, and is usually a very calm, collected, and intelligent person while keeping his evil side influencing his outside self. Sakyo became very wealthy quickly by threatening to wager his life while gambling, leading most to quit, and eventually joined the Black Book Club. Sakyo, should Team Toguro win the Dark Tournament, had planned out everything perfectly: as a team member he would be given one wish, and as leader be given most of the Tournament's finances, allowing him to help further the BBC's plans. Sakyo wagered his life during the final battle, and after his team loses, Sakyo set a self destruct button in the arena, crumbling everything around him, including himself. Although he may have been the antagonist in this season, he was still a man of his word. In the anime, Sakyo has a romantic relationship of sorts with Shizuru, Kuwabara's older sister.

Younger Toguro

Younger Toguro is the stronger, younger brother of Elder Toguro. Always calm and collected, Toguro has always had emptiness in his heart, though attempts to fill this with power. Younger Toguro was a teammate of Genkai's in the Dark Tournament fifty years prior to the series, joining to kill a demon who slaughtered his disciples, and after emerging as victor, Younger Toguro wished to become a demon. As a demon, Younger Toguro's main ability is muscle manipulation, and he names his power levels by percentages. When at 100%, Younger Toguro must devour the souls of those nearby to keep his almost indestructible body energized. In the end, however, Younger Toguro was only looking for a stronger opponent to defeat him, which comes in the form of Yusuke Urameshi, and died thanking Yusuke. In the afterlife, Younger Toguro asked to be sent to the last circle of hell, which is 10,000 years of torture for 10,000 cycles until the soul ceases to exist. In the second popularity poll, Younger Toguro ranked at 10th place with 447 votes.

Sensui's Seven

Sensui's Seven are the main antagonists of the Chapter Black saga.

Shinobu Sensui

Shinobu Sensui (仙水忍, Sensui Shinobu) is the leader of Sensui's Seven. Sensui was the former Spirit Detective before Yusuke and held strong views about demons being evil and humans good, though, after witnessing the Black Book Club hire humans to torture demons, began to question humanity. He and his partner, Itsuki, the one demon he trusted before the ordeal, formed an army of seven, with two as the leaders of the other five. Sensui has seven split personalities. Sensui mastered the art of combining both spirit energy and martial arts into an elegant form of fighting called Reikouresshuuken (霊光裂蹴拳). Sensui was also the only one capable of Seikouki (聖光気 holy light energy), or a special kind of holy energy that can only be accessed by wanting to change the world around you. While the training normally takes 40 years, Sensui mastered it in six due to his split personalities. Sensui was at such a level of strength that he managed to kill Yusuke and defeat Kurama, Hiei, and Kuwabara in the Demon plane. A revived Yusuke possessed by Raizen later appears and kills Sensui, a wish Sensui secretly had inside of him. Itsuki then takes his body to another dimension so he won’t be judged by Spirit World. It's also revealed that Sensui would have died even without Yusuke's interference due to a terminal illness. His codename during the Chapter Black saga is Black Angel. (Dark Angel in the original version.)

Three Kings

The Three Kings were the three rulers of the demon plane.

Raizen

Raizen (雷禅, Raijin, meaning Zen of Thunder) was the strongest of the Three Kings, the God of War, and the strongest character in the series. Raizen, however, was nearly killed in battle and nursed back to life by a human (a Buddhist doctor in Medieval Japan) who he fell in love with and impregnated with his baby. Raizen vowed to never eat another human again until he saw her again, though she died before he could, and, keeping his promise, went on starving himself for hundreds of years, and his power decreased as his hunger grew. The family line of the witch doctor continued into Yusuke Urameshi. Just minutes before starving to death, Raizen still had enough strength to fight evenly with S-Class warriors. Raizen possessed Yusuke during his battle with Sensui, and with Raizen's help Yusuke defeated Sensui. Raizen then tells Yusuke to train relentlessly for months so he will surpass Raizen and gain his kingdom before he died. Yusuke fails to do so, however, and Raizen dies without Yusuke surpassing him. Yusuke still gains Raizen's kingdom, however, and forms a tournament with Yomi and Mokuro to find a ruler for the entire demon plane.

Mukuro

Mukuro (軀, meaning Body or Corpse) was the female member of the Three Kings. Mukuro was abandoned at birth, and her adoptive father abused her in the worst ways, including rape. At the age of seven, she could take it no longer, and the formerly beautiful child poured acid on her body to escape his desires. Her stepfather, angry, had her imprisoned, and, even after escaping, could never get the shackles off her. In order to survive, Mukuro replaced the right side of her body with metal and machinery, assumed the identity of a man, and became a ruthless killer, eventually becoming strong enough to own a third of the demon plane. With a war between the Three Kings slowly forming, Mukuro calls Hiei to her side, and appoints him to her second-in-command after he defeats Shigure, who implanted Hiei with his Jagan eye, and returns his mother's tear gem, which fell in her possession, to him, revealing herself shortly afterwards.

Just when Mukuro was about to start a war with Yomi, Yusuke, who had just replaced Raizen, told them about his idea to start a tournament to choose a single emperor for the demon plane, and Mukuro supports such a tournament. Mukuro ends up fighting and defeating Hiei, who frees her from her shackles during the battle, freeing her from the past. Mukuro eventually makes it into the finals, though loses to Enki, having lost the hatred that kept her at her peak. Hiei is later shown trapping her stepfather in one of Kurama's plants, which would heal any of his wounds, and 'rewarded' Mukuro with him to slice up at her leisure. At the end of the series, she lives in her palace with Hiei, her heir and friend.

Team Uraotogi

Team Uraotogi is made up of demons who are all inversions of popular Japanese fairy tales. Shishiwakamaru and Suzuka are both former members. Its other members include Makintaro, Kuromomotaro, and Ura Urashima. Makintaro is able to morph his arm into a deadly axe, even when it is severed. He is defeated by Hiei easily. Kuromomotaro uses Steaming Spheres to form beast-like armor. He is able to "memorize" the pain of an attack, so once an attack is used on him, it cannot hurt him again. Ura Urashima fights with a fishing line and uses the Idun Box to revert enemies to younger and more helpless forms. He deceives Kurama into thinking that he is fighting against his will. When Kurama tries to stun Ura, faking his death, Ura betrays him and delivers a devastating attack. However, the Idun Box has an effect of returning Kurama to the powerful demon form he had before his human birth. The Steaming Spheres and Idun Box were both provided by Suzuka.
